The corrupt Romans knew how to live... From the savage Nero to other disgusting emperors, from brave legionaries to poor farmers, the diversity and beauty of the terrible Roman era are amazing.

History and all its beauties! The corrupt Romans knew how to live... From the savage Nero to other disgusting emperors, from brave legionaries to poor farmers, the diversity and beauty of the terrible Roman era... What can you find out? What did Roman soldiers wear under their kilts? How did the ancient Britons keep their hair nice and spiky? Why did rich Romans need emetics? Read about the terrible tactics of the corrupt Roman army, the bright ideas of the Celtic butchers, bloody games, crazy recipes and a bunch of other terrifying facts. History wasn't so terrible!
